History of Freemasonry And Its Origins
Freemasonry has a abundant and mysterious history that extends back centuries. Its origins can be traced to the middle ages stonemasons guilds that operated in Europe throughout the building of cathedrals. These guilds, known as operative lodges, had strict regulations and practices to ensure the high quality of their workmanship.
As societal changes happened, these guilds started accepting non-masons as members, triggering speculative lodges, such as Southport Masonic Lodge.
The ideals of Freemasonry, such as brotherly love, truth and charity, were embedded into its foundation and have remained central throughout its history. With time, Freemasonry spread out worldwide and developed into a vast network of Masonic Lodges, such as Southport Masonic Lodge, that continue to uphold these concepts while adjusting to contemporary times.

Functions and hierarchy within a Southport Masonic Lodge,
Within a Southport Masonic Lodge, there is a clear hierarchy and numerous functions that members meet. At the top of the hierarchy is the Worshipful Master, who is responsible for leading the lodge and presiding over meetings. The Senior Warden and Junior Warden help the Worshipful Master and may assume leadership in their absence.
Other important officer positions include the Treasurer, who handles the finances of Southport lodge, and the Secretary, who handles administrative jobs and keeps records. Additionally, there are officers such as the Chaplain, who offers spiritual guidance, and the Tyler, who safeguards the entrance to make sure only certified people go into.
Each officer has specific duties and obligations, described in the lodge’s laws and traditions. Their roles may consist of carrying out routines, handling committees, organizing events, and maintaining order throughout Southport Masonic Lodge meetings.
The hierarchical structure makes sure effective governance within the lodge and enables each member to contribute their talents and skills for the improvement of the company. By collaborating in their respective roles, members create a unified and purposeful Southport Masonic Lodge neighborhood.

Implying behind common symbols utilized at Southport Masonic Lodge. The symbols utilized at Southport Masonic Lodge hold deep meaning and convey crucial concepts to their members. One such sign is the square and compasses, representing morality and virtue. The square symbolizes honesty and fairness in all transactions, while the compasses remind Masons at Southport to keep their desires and passions within due bounds. Together, they function as a consistent pointer for members to lead upright lives.
Another typical symbol in Southport Masonic Lodge is the pillars, typically depicted as two columns, representing knowledge, strength, and beauty. These pillars are reminders for Masons to look for knowledge, empower themselves with self-control, and appreciate the appeal that exists in the world.
The apron worn by Masons at Southport are also a substantial symbol. It represents the purity of heart and commitment to the craft. It functions as a visual suggestion of the Masonic values of humbleness, stability, and dedication to self-improvement.

Importance of Southport Masonic Lodge architecture and design
The architecture and design of Southport Masonic Lodge are rich with symbolism, reflecting the principles and values of Freemasonry. One crucial element is the orientation of the lodge, generally facing east. This instructions represents the dawn of enlightenment and new beginnings, symbolizing the continuous pursuit of understanding and spiritual growth.
The lodge room itself is embellished with numerous signs, such as the altar, which serves as the center of focus throughout ceremonies and symbolizes a dedication to ethical and spiritual teachings. The pillars at the entrance, often imitated those in King Solomon’s Temple, represent strength and knowledge.
The arrangement of seating within the lodge space also brings significance. The Junior Warden’s chair is positioned in the south to represent the heat of passion and youthful energy, while the Senior Warden’s chair remains in the west to symbolize maturity and reflection. The Master’s chair, situated in the east, symbolizes leadership and knowledge.
These architectural aspects and their placement convey essential lessons to Masons at Southport during their rituals and given meetings, reminding them of their dedication to seek knowledge, establish strong character, and support their spiritual development.
